Choose your spacing to be 'Specified Steps' and set your number of steps to be 20 for now, as higher numbers will slow down your Illustrator.
You should now have a line of color made up from your original circle. Step 7 - Apply your blend to your text Now, select your first letter and one line of circles. My first letter is in 3 parts, so I will be doing this step 3 times to complete it. Once you have completed your first letter, you can apply this effect to your remaining letters.
Step 8 - Create a smoother blend You now need to create extra circles within your design to ensure you have the smoothest finish. You can decide which looks best for your design, I have set mine to Step 9 - Remove glitches You may notice some glitches within the design that disrupt your smooth finish.
Use the Direct Selection Tool the white arrow to select the circles and delete from the design. This should reveal the smoother finish. By using Blend modes, you can more easily apply transparency to Illustrator. When a blending mode is used, the transparency will be different. Then, select the topmost object and change the blending mode by choosing an option from the Blend Mode drop-down list in the Transparency panel.
A blend mode or mixing mode is used in digital image editing and computer graphics to determine how layers are blended. The Transparency panel can be opened by clicking the Opacity option in the Properties panel on the right. The Blending Mode menu will appear when you click Normal. There are a variety of blending modes available, and they are grouped according to their functions in the menu. Blend the objects you want to use by selecting them. Illustrator calculates the optimum number of steps to create a smooth transition.
